Essential Functions

· Answers nurse call system to determine resident needs.

· Assists residents with dressing, grooming, oral hygiene, bathing, hair, and incontinence care. Obtains food trays and assists residents with eating.

· Assists residents with range of motion exercises, and movement to/from wheelchair or activity areas.

· Assists resident with turning and positioning in bed.

· Assists resident with ambulation as indicated in the facility.

· Takes and records temperature, blood pressure, pulse and respiration rates, and food and fluid intake and output, as directed.

· Documents ADLs, resident personal cares, and device use on flow sheets or task sheets as directed.
